I have one of the spider III 15 watt amps and it is actually a good little practice amp. It has modeling effects for metal, crunch, insane, and clean. It sounds pretty decent and is a good value for the money. I also have the 75 watt version which has a lot more options for modeling effects. For the money it is a great amp. I bought one of these for my son. He played it every time we went to GC, mainly for the effects. He became fixated on this, so I got for him this Christmas. He plays more, so it was worth the investment for that alone. :D
The Clean is the best in my opinion, with crunch sounding pretty good as well. It's loud for a small amp and has good sound. Can't go wrong with it for $100.
